We are recruiting individuals to join our night shift team on a Full-Time, Permanent Contract to support our Warehouse in Yaxley. As a Warehouse Operative, you will be supporting our Home Delivery operation by loading products from the warehouse into AO delivery vans ready to be delivered to our customers the next day.
Hourly Rate: £12.77
Hours: 4 on 2 off shift pattern working 11:00pm-7:30am (37.33 hours per week)
Location: Broadway Business Park, Yaxley, PE7 3EN
Here's What You Can Expect To Be Doing:
- Working to deadlines unloading products from the trailers and loading onto 3.5t and 7.5t delivery vehicles using the correct process
- Assigning the products to the correct delivery vehicles using pick sheets
- Checking that trailers going back to Head Office are loaded correctly
- Using the correct manual handling techniques and safe systems of work in line with H&S training
- Comfortable with handling large appliances and completing heavy manual handling
- Limit any potential damages by handling appliances in line with training
- Reporting any accidents, product issues or damages
- Other general warehouse responsibilities
